2001 Audi A4 vs. 2001 Ferrari Maranello

To start off, both 2001 Audi A4 and 2001 Ferrari Maranello were released in the same year (2001). Therefore the support and the availability on parts for both vehicles should be relatively similar. At 5,473 cc (12 cylinders), 2001 Ferrari Maranello is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2001 Ferrari Maranello (478 HP @ 7000 RPM) has 231 more horse power than 2001 Audi A4. (247 HP @ 4000 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 2001 Ferrari Maranello should accelerate faster than 2001 Audi A4.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2001 Audi A4 weights approximately 5 kg more than 2001 Ferrari Maranello.

Because 2001 Ferrari Maranello is rear wheel drive (RWD), it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, it will be much easier to do with 2001 Ferrari Maranello. However, in w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2001 Audi A4, being front wheel drive (FWD), will offer much better control with better grip.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2001 Ferrari Maranello (568 Nm @ 5000 RPM) has 238 more torque (in Nm) than 2001 Audi A4. (330 Nm @ 1400 RPM). This means 2001 Ferrari Maranello will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2001 Audi A4.
